Building Relationships: The Key to Successful B2B Exports in Construction Materials
The Power of Relationships in B2B Exports
In the world of B2B exports, particularly in the construction materials sector, building strong relationships can significantly impact success. This article delves into why relationship-building is crucial for suppliers and manufacturers aiming to enhance their export ventures.
1. Trust and Reliability
Trust is the foundation of any successful business relationship. By being reliable and transparent in your dealings, you can establish trust with your international partners. This trust leads to repeat business and referrals, which are invaluable in the B2B landscape.
2. Understanding Client Needs
Effective communication with clients enables you to understand their specific needs better. This understanding allows you to tailor your products and services, enhancing customer satisfaction. Regular check-ins and feedback sessions can strengthen these relationships.
3. Networking Opportunities
Engaging in industry networking events and trade fairs provides excellent opportunities to connect with potential clients and partners. These interactions can lead to long-lasting business relationships and open doors to new markets.
4. Collaborating with Local Experts
When entering new markets, collaborating with local experts can provide insights into cultural nuances and market demands. Local partners can help you navigate regulatory frameworks and establish credibility in unfamiliar territories.
Conclusion
Building relationships is vital for achieving success in the B2B export of construction materials. By prioritizing trust, communication, and collaboration, suppliers can create a robust network that supports their growth in the global marketplace.
